https://github.com/docker/compose/releases/download/1.24.1/docker-compose-Linux-x86_64 点击下载,完成后上传到服务器上,然后执行如下命令: mvdocker-compose-Linux-x86_64 /usr/local/bin/docker-composechmod+x /usr/local/bin/docker-compose 部署Prometheus 和 Grafana 新增Prometheus 配置文件 (docker01) ...
然后在该目录下执行 docker-compose up -d即可,docker ps查看服务启动情况。 CONTAINER ID IMAGE COMMAND CREATED STATUS PORTS NAMES6f360e9ab242 grafana/grafana "/run.sh" 25 hours ago Up 25 hours 0.0.0.0:3000->3000/tcp, :::3000->3000/tcp grafana97b92b65aca6 prom/prometheus "/bin/prometheus ...
2、配置docker-compose.yml 我在/etc/prometheus创建一个docker-compose.yml文件,文件内容如下 version:'2'networks:monitor:driver:bridgeservices:prometheus:image:prom/prometheuscontainer_name:prometheushostname:prometheusrestart:alwaysvolumes:-./prometheus.yml:/etc/prometheus/prometheus.ymlports:-"9090:9090"netw...
使用docker-compose up -d 命令启动服务,Grafana 将开始在指定的端口上运行。 配置Prometheus 以监控 Docker 容器 要配置 Prometheus 以监控 Docker 容器,你可以使用 cadvisor 或其他容器监控工具。以下是如何在 Docker Compose 中集成 cadvisor 的示例: 编写Docker Compose 文件: 在Docker Compose 文件中定义一个 cadvi...
grafana提供监控数据可视化面板(dashboard),用于监控数据精美展示 docker服务配置 新建compose.yaml如下 services: prometheus: image: prom/prometheus:latest container_name: demo-prometheus restart: unless-stopped ports: - "9090:9090" volumes: - ./prometheus.yml:/etc/prometheus/prometheus.yml ...
Grafana:一个开源的分析和监控平台,可以连接多种数据源(包括 Prometheus)并提供丰富的可视化功能。 这两个工具的结合,让用户不仅能够收集和存储监控数据,还能通过图形化的面板对这些数据进行动态展示。 环境准备 在开始之前,请确保您的系统中已经安装好了 Docker 和 Docker Compose。您可以通过以下命令检查是否安装成功:...
Prometheus 是有 SoundCloud 开发的开源监控系统和时序数据库,基于 Go 语言开发。通过基于 HTTP 的 pull 方式采集时序数据,通过服务发现或静态配置去获取要采集的目标服务器,支持多节点工作,支持多种可视化图表及仪表盘。
chmod +x /usr/local/bin/docker-compose 三、添加配置文件 mkdir -p /usr/local/src/config cd /usr/local/src/config 2.1 添加prometheus.yml配置文件, vim prometheus.yml # my global config global: scrape_interval: 15s # Set the scrape interval to every 15 seconds. Default is every 1 minute....
通过docker部署prometheus、node-exporter、alertmanager和grafana。prometheus最新版本:2.28.11 环境规划系统IP地址角色CPU内存主机名CentOS 7.9.200910.0.0.14prometheus、node1>=2>=2GprometheusCentOS …
mv docker-compose-Linux-x86_64 /usr/local/bin/docker-compose chmod +x /usr/local/bin/docker-compose #部署prometheus和grafana、alertmanager 新增prometheus配置文件,创建prometheus.yml,内容如下 代码语言:javascript 复制 # my global configglobal:scrape_interval:15s # Set the scrape interval to every15se...